Try the "foglight" switch again, with the main lights in varying positions. Sometimes, they are wired to not work when main headlights are ON, and only work when main switch is in the parking light position. Your car should also be in the READY mode. Failing that, you could check the fusebox for where they might have tapped in that switch and check fuses. Maybe the previous owner is just messin' with you by putting a dummy switch in the panel! Depending on how they're wired, you need the parking lights or the low beam headlights to be on before the foglights will come on. They will not turn on on their own.
